Bowling is fun, and I highly recommend taking advantage of the Groupon deals available, as they offer great value. However, I would like to caution you about the arcade section. I decided to purchase a $5 card just to try it out and was surprised to find out that there was an additional $3 service fee. This fee represents a 60% markup on what I initially paid, which seemed quite steep. So, while the bowling experience is enjoyable, be mindful of the extra charges, especially in the arcade area.

Bowlero used to be a good place to bowl with good deals and good opportunities for everyone. They now have unlimited bowling every Tuesday starting at 7 (Fridays at 10), but they have leagues going on using every single lane in the house until 9-930. This then allows for casual bowlers to only play for an hour, hour and a half max. They need to learn how to manage their lanes and times better so that non-league players can also enjoy bowling. It’s a mix of nostalgia and high-energy fun! Many arcades blend retro classics like Pac-Man and pinball with modern VR games, racing simulators, and rhythm challenges — often with music, lights, and a social vibe.
Both can be great! Solo visits let you focus on your favorite games, while going with friends adds competition, teamwork, and laughs. Many people plan arcade meetups as a casual hangout or even date spot.
Usually just yourself and a way to pay (some arcades still use coins, others use cards or apps). If you're competitive, bring your A-game. If you're social, bring friends or meet new ones over multiplayer games.
Weekdays or early afternoons are usually less crowded — perfect for focused play. Evenings and weekends bring the buzz, especially at barcades or venues with DJs, tournaments, or themed nights.
Absolutely! Arcades attract a mix of casual players and serious gamers. Whether you're jumping into a four-player co-op or chatting between rounds, it's a fun, low-pressure way to connect over shared interests.
Not at all. While many arcades are family-friendly, there are also adult-oriented ones with full bars, 18+ nights, or vintage nostalgia themes. Arcades today cater to everyone — from first-timers to lifelong gamers.
Yes! Many arcades host regular competitions, retro nights, cosplay parties, and more. Whether you're into high scores or just want to watch and vibe, events add an extra layer to the experience.
No worries — arcades are about having fun, not being perfect. Try a variety of games, ask others for tips, and remember: the vibe is more “let’s play” than “let’s win.”
